DOMESTIC INFANT
PROGRAM (IN STATE)
Our
Infant Program (In State) is a full service program for
married, infertile couples only. Birthparent(s) and
adoptive family are Maine residents. Maine Children's
Home provides all adoption related services with an
experienced case worker to guide you. Our professional
staff manages the home study process as well as birth parent
counseling, placement services, and post placement services.
This
program offers varying degrees of openness, as well as legal-risk
placements and non-legal-risk placements. Each couple
learns about these terms and others during their
participation in our educational program for prospective
couples. Your caseworker will talk with you about the
different options so you can decide which will be best for you.
The
Domestic Infant Program (In State) adoption process through the Maine
Children's Home consists of the following steps:
-
Orientation to the agency's services
-
Pre-Application Interview
-
Application
to the adoption program
-
Adoption Education Class(es)
-
Written
Home Study and Home Study updates as needed
-
Pre-Placement
Coordination
-
Birth
Parent Services (Counseling)
-
Placement
and Supervision
-
Post-Placement
Supervision
-
Finalization
of the adoption generally six months after placement
-
Post
Adoption Services
